Williams (WMB) announced today a “significant regulatory milestone” for its Northeast Supply Enhancement project. The company said it secured the Clean Water Act Section 401 and 404 permits from the New Jersey Department of Environmental Protection as well as the Section 401 Water Quality Certification and related permits from the New York State Department of Environmental Conservation. In parallel, Williams added that it continues to advance the Constitution Pipeline project, a pipeline in upstate New York that will serve markets in New York, Massachusetts, Connecticut, Rhode Island, Vermont and Maine. The company has withdrawn its current water permit application with NYSDEC and is preparing to follow up with additional filings to ensure that this critical infrastructure project obtains the regulatory approvals needed for construction and operation.
